Stimulants

Stimulants are drugs that boost activity in the parts of the brain responsible for the behavior and attention. They are often prescribed with c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T). The stimulants boost the levels of dopamine and norepinephrine within your brain. This helps you focus and reduces the effects of certain impulses such as those that trigger impulsive behavior. Stimulants are generally well tolerated by adults and children, however some people may have adverse effects, like jitteriness, headaches or an increased heart rate.

The results of the largest network meta-analysis to date, published in the British Medical Journal in 2016 support amphetamines for adults with ADHD. Lisdexamfetamine is currently approved in the UK and has an advantage over short-acting stimulants because it does not fade over the course of the daytime. It only requires one dose a day. Previously, patients would have had to take short-acting stimulants 3 or 4 times a day, but this isn't always easy for patients who forget to take their medication, and could cause poor adhering to the medication.

Parents are not rushing to decide whether or not they should medicate their child for ADHD. It's an extensive and complex process. Many children will have side effects, such as irritability, insomnia and anxiety, but the majority of the time these can be overcome by carefully monitored and gradual increase of dosages.

Some parents choose private treatment that includes a series appointments with a psychiatrist to start treatment and monitor the progress. This could involve up to five sessions, best adhd medication uk followed by monthly or fortnightly appointments as the child becomes used to the medication. Many families find that NHS waiting lists are incredibly long, and private health care offers a more efficient approach to care. A detailed report on your child's progress will be sent to your GP and they will monitor the medication prescribed by your psychiatrist. In some cases you might be referred back to the NHS for this to continue to ensure that your GP is aware of all medication that has been prescribed to your child. He or she can carry out regular checks and reviews.
